• Vocabulary - Vocabulary is to know the word and understand its meaning. There are four types of vocabulary: for each child who listens to vocabulary, speaks vocabulary, reads vocabulary, and writes vocabulary, each of these vocabularies can contain different but overlapping phrases. The first readers use the vocabulary of their words as they recognize the sounds in the words they are reading. They tend to read spoken words. Children learn vocabulary indirectly and directly. When they explicitly teach individual words and word learning strategies, they learn directly how to use dictionaries, how to use words to understand meanings, how to use contexts to find clues about the meaning of words . They learn indirectly through conversation, listen to adult reading, and read by yourself

Vocabulary is defined by the National Literacy Institute as an effective communication vocabulary we have to know. These words can be described as spoken word vocabulary or reading vocabulary (NIFL, 2001). The National Literacy Team summarizes the National Reading Group's 2000 report and scientific research on vocabulary education shows that most vocabulary is indirect but as some vocabulary has to be taught directly There. NIFL (2001) also pointed out that there is a need to develop effective word learning strategies, such as how to use word information to determine the meaning of words.
